- The National One Health Mission Conclave 2025 concluded with a call for community-led and robust preparedness.
- On November 21, the two-day National One Health Mission Conclave 2025 concluded in New Delhi.
- The theme of the two-day event was “Putting Knowledge into Practice – One Earth, One Health, One Future.”
- The second day featured a special technical discussion that strengthened the national effort to build an integrated and robust One Health ecosystem.
- The discussions focused on coordinated national action to build resilience against health threats arising from the human-animal-environment nexus.
- Addressing the gathering, Dr. V.K. Paul, Member (Health), NITI Aayog, highlighted that India's One Health progress requires a holistic government approach that advances a healthier and more resilient future.
